Verification basics

The foundation of digital asset verification rests on sophisticated cryptographic protocols and distributed ledger technology. These systems work together to create immutable records of ownership and transaction history. Integrating multiple verification layers ensures the integrity of digital assets throughout their lifecycle.

Essential verification elements include:

  • Cryptographic signatures
  • Consensus mechanisms
  • Chain of custody tracking
  • Timestamp validation

These components form an interconnected system that ensures the integrity of digital assets across the blockchain network. The synchronisation of these elements creates a robust verification framework that protects investor interests and maintains market integrity.

Security layers

Digital asset security requires multiple protective layers working in concert. Modern verification systems implement security measures to protect asset ownership and transfer rights. Integrating these layers creates a comprehensive security framework for digital asset protection.

Core security features:

  • Multi-factor authentication
  • Hardware security modules
  • Cold storage integration
  • Real-time monitoring

Chain Integrity

Maintaining blockchain integrity requires continuous verification of network activities. The synchronisation of multiple validation mechanisms ensures the reliability and security of digital asset transactions across the network.

Critical aspects include:

  • Block validation
  • Network Consensus
  • Transaction finality
  • Fork resolution

Understanding these elements helps investors appreciate the security measures protecting their digital assets. The continuous monitoring and validation of blockchain activities ensures the integrity of digital asset transactions.
